body {
   margin: 5px 5px 0 15px;
   padding: 0;
   font-family: arial, Verdana, sans-serif;
   color: #000;
   width: 780px;
   }
#header {
   background-color: #eee;
   border-bottom: 1px solid #333;
   }
#columnleft {
   float: left;
   width: 160px;
   margin-left: 10px;
   padding-top: 1em;
   }
#columnright {
   padding-top: 1em;
   margin: 0 2em 0 200px;
   }
#footer {
   clear: both;
   background-color: white;
   padding-bottom: 1em;
   }

div#topa1 {
   clear:both;
   background-color: #006600;
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_tl.gif);
   background-repeat: no-repeat;
   background-position: top left; }
#topa2 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_bl.gif);
   background-repeat: no-repeat;
   background-position: bottom left; }
#topa3 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_br.gif);
   background-repeat: no-repeat;
   background-position: bottom right; }
#topa4 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_tr.gif);
   background-repeat: no-repeat;
   background-position: top right; }

div#topb1 {
   height: 18px;
   width: 95%;
   clear:both;
   float: right;
   margin: 2px 0 0 0;
   background-color: #f3cd32;
   background-image: url(uman1pics/cornfff9x9_tl.gif);
   background-repeat: no-repeat;
   background-position: top left; }
#topb2 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_bl.gif);
   background-repeat: no-repeat;
   background-position: bottom left; }
#topb3 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_br.gif);
   background-repeat: no-repeat;
   background-position: bottom right; }
#topb4 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_tr.gif);
   background-repeat: no-repeat;
   background-position: top right; }

div#topc1 {
   width: 90%;
   height: 18px;
   clear:both;
   float:right;
   margin: 2px 0 0 0;
   background-color: #006600;
   background-image: url(uman1pics/cornfff9x9_tl.gif);
   background-repeat: no-repeat;
   background-position: top left; }
#topc2 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_bl.gif);
   background-repeat: no-repeat;
   background-position: bottom left; }
#topc3 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_br.gif);
   background-repeat: no-repeat;
   background-position: bottom right; }
#topc4 {
   height: 18px;
   background-image: url(uman1pics/cornfff9x9_tr.gif);
   background-repeat: no-repeat;
   background-position: top right; }

#logodiv { clear: both; }
.logoname {color: #006600; }
.logoname h2 { font:bold 1.5em arial; }
.logoname h3 { font:normal .9em  arial; float:right}


table.nnf_heading { border-bottom: 2px solid black; }
.tdh1 {
   width:200px;
   color: #006600;
   font: normal 20px/20px helvetica;
   }
.tdh2 {
   width:150px;
   color: #444;
   font: normal 14px/14px helvetica;
   text-align:center;
   }
.tdh3{
   width:150px;
   color: #444;
   font: normal 14px/14px helvetica;
   text-align:center;
   }
.tdi1 {
   width:200px;
   font: normal 12px/12px arial;
   }
.tdi2 {
   width:150px;
   font: normal 12px/12px "courier new", courier, arial, helvetica;
   text-align:right;
   }
.tdi3 {
   width:150px;
   font: normal 12px/12px "courier new", courier, arial, helvetica;
   text-align:right;
   }

h2.leadwords   {color: #006600; font:italic bold 24px arial, helvetica; }
span.leftbig   {color: #006600; font:normal bold 20px/20px arial, trebuchet, helvetica; }
span.leftbig   {color: #006600; font:normal bold 20px/24px helvetica, arial, trebuchet; }
img.leftblock1 {margin:5px 0; }

#columnleft a  {font:normal 12px/12px helvetica; color:#f00; }
#columnleft a:link    {color: black; text-decoration: none; }
#columnleft a:visited {color: black; text-decoration: none; }
#columnleft a:hover   {color: #aaa;  }
#columnleft a:active  {color: black; }

#footer span.foot1{
   float:right;
   color:#006600; background-color:#fff; padding:0 0px;
   font:normal 12px/17px "Trebuchet MS", Arial, Helvetica, sans-serif;
   }

#hmenu1 {
   clear:both;
   float: right;
   }
#hmenu1 a {
   display: block;
   text-decoration:none;
   text-align: center;
   width:100px; height:18px;
   color: #006600;
   background:url(uman1pics/bar1_bbb_100x18.gif) no-repeat 0 0px;
   font: normal 12px/18px verdana, sans-serif;
   }

#hmenu1 a:hover {
   color: #fff;
   font-weight: bold;
   }

#padding {clear:both;}

p.question     { font:bold 18px/18px arial, helvetica; margin:0; color:#006600; }
ul.answers     { list-style-type: square; padding:0; margin:5px 0 0 20px; }
ul.answers li, p.textanswer  { font-size: 14px;  font-family:  arial; }
p.textanswer {margin:5px 0 0 20px; }

